Galamsey is more dangerous than witchcraft – Professor Kofi Agyekum

Professor Kofi Agyekum, the Head of the Department of Linguistics at the University of Ghana has said that the negative effect of galamsey is way bigger than witchcraft.

According to him, witches don’t have the power to extend beyond their respective families but the activities of galamsey affect everybody and not just in the communities where the mining is taking place.

Professor Kofi Agyekum said based on the evidence he has gathered from health professionals, he will gladly choose witchcraft or witches over galamsey if given the option to choose the lesser evil of the two.

“If you place a person engaged in galamsey and a witch side-by-side, I will choose a witch. Do you know that a witch does not extend their craft beyond their family? There’s a saying that the witch causing your problems is from your own home. What a witch does is to destroy someone by inflicting a disease on them or by killing them, but they are unable to kill beyond their family.

“But what the person engaged in galamsey does is to destroy the land and the fruits it bears. Are you aware that some heavy metals have been found in the yam we export abroad? This tells us that those engaged in galamsey are killing all of us slowly.”

“Health professionals have found in the Konongo areas that newborns have certain diseases that threaten their overall development as humans. So, I see the person engaged in galamsey to be more atrocious than a witch,” Prof. Agyekum added.
